WILSON, N.C. - The Trojans traveled down the road to take on Conference Carolinas foe, the Barton Bulldogs. Mount Olive won the match in three sets. Today's contest signaled the end of the regular season for the Trojans.
GAME INFORMATION
Set one began with back and forth action. Neither team led by more than two points until the Trojans gained a three score lead, 18-15, late in set one. The Trojans added two more points, courtesy of a block from
Alyssa Jackson and a service ace from
Jenna Myer, extending their lead to 20-15. The Bulldogs added three more points, but that wasn't enough as the Trojans took set one, 25-18.
The Trojans came out strong in set two, jumping out to a 9-1 lead. The Bulldogs responded by scoring six points in a row, bringing themselves to within two of the lead, 9-7. The teams then exchanged points, bringing the score to twelve a piece. The Trojans scored the next eight out of ten points to take a commanding 20-14 lead. The last two points of the 8-2 run came from two services aces from
Starr Sergent. The Bulldogs never recovered from the Trojans scoring binge, losing set two, 25-17.
Looking to avoid being swept, the Bulldogs put up a good fight to begin set three. The Trojans tied, but never took the lead until they strung together three points to take the lead, 18-16. Barton responded by scoring two times in a row, tying the game at eighteen a piece. The Trojans then scored three points in a row again, to retake the lead, 21-18. After trading blows, the teams found themselves tied at twenty-three points each. A kill by
Ele'sia Williams and block from
Camryn Huber sealed the set three win, 25-23, and the match, 3-0.
KEY MOMENT
The key moment came in set two. With the scored tied at twelve, the Trojans scored eight out ten points to take a commanding lead. Winning set two, and going on to sweep the match.
